Targeted single-cell RNA sequencing analysis reveals metabolic reprogramming and the ferroptosis-resistant state in hematologic malignancies.
Cell biochemistry and function - 1 Dec 2023
Shen Xiaohui, Dong Peiyuan, Kong Jingjing, Sun Nannan, Wang Fang, Sang Lina, Xu Yan, Zhang Mengmeng, Chen Xiaoli, Guo Rong, Wang Shuya, Lin Quande, Jiang Zhongxing, Xu Shan, Zhang Congli, Bian Zhilei, Wang Weimin, Guo Rongqun
Abstract excerpt
Hematologic malignancies are the most common hematopoietic diseases and a major public health concern. However, the mechanisms underlying myeloid tumors remain unknown owing to the intricate interplay between mutations and diverse clonal evolution patterns, as evidenced by the analysis of bulk cell-derived omics data.
